Spain Takes Big Changes in Stride
A generation ago, traditional families were sacred in Spain. Gen. Francisco Franco liked them big and Catholic, and gave hefty cash prizes to parents with the most copious broods.
These days, a civics course in Spain’s public schools teaches that modern families can be quite different _ single parents with kids, or same-sex couples raising adopted children.
This and a host of other social reforms have given traditionally Catholic Spain a striking new look. And while the clergy is fighting the changes, the general public seems to be taking them in its stride.
